Direct Composite Hands on course – 3 days
Dr. Sachdeva Dental Institute is a prestigious dental academy located in Delhi, recognized for its innovative approach to advancing dental care by equipping dental graduates with enhanced, state-of-the-art professional skills.
This course is tailored for dentists seeking to perform composite restorations with a high likelihood of success while minimizing complications. Emphasizing the clinical necessity of restoring the health and function of teeth through composite materials, the program includes comprehensive coverage of technical aspects through hands-on practice and live demonstrations.
Objectives –
· The primary objective of the hands-on component of this course is to demonstrate the properties and applications of composite materials in contemporary restorative dentistry.
· We will review step-by-step procedures for the latest techniques employed in conservative restorations of vital and non-vital teeth.
· Participants of all skill levels will be instructed in creating aesthetically pleasing composite restorations for clinical practice.
· Furthermore, this course will equip attendees with the skills to manage various case scenarios involving anterior and posterior restorations.
course schedule
Day 1: THEORY
DURING THE LECTURE SOME OF THE MOST INNOVATIVE TECHNIQUES WILL BE SHOWN TO REACH AESTHETIC SUCCESS, RESPECTING PERIODONTAL AND DENTAL TISSUES. TOPICS ADDRESSED WILL INCLUDE BUT NOT BE LIMITED TO:
Aesthetic concepts
Color parameters
Shade selection
The Importance of Rubber Dam Isolation
Conservative Preparation Designs
Dentin Bonding and Postoperative Sensitivity
Selecting Appropriate Matrix Systems for Class II Restorations
Choosing the Right Wedge
Layering:
Two-layers vs multi-layers
Characterisations
Managing Polymerization Shrinkage Stress
Building Predictable Contacts and Contours
Systematic Approaches to Finishing and Polishing
Restoration of endodontically treated teeth
Clinical Solutions for Common Challenges
DAY-2
Hands On Exercise
• Preparation of class 4 cavity
• Build-up of class 4 restoration
• Incorporation of opalescence, intensives and characterisations surface
• Polishing and Finishiing
• Diastema closures
• Direct resin veneers –inclusion masking and opaquing techniques for discoloured teeth substrate.
• Large class 3 restorations.
• Direct cervical (class 5) restorations.
• Prep and restore direct resin veneer and diastema closure.
• Prep and restore through and through class 3 restoration.
Day 3
HANDS ON FOR THE DESCRIBED POSTERIOR DIRECT TECHNIQUES:
• Bulk filling
• Simultaneous modeling technique (bulk and body)
• Posterior direct restorations techniques for Class 1 and Class 2 cavities
• Contact point and emergence profile in class 2 restorations
• Staining and characterisation
• Finishing and polishing procedures
• Prep and restore Class 2 posterior restorations with use of sectional matrix/circumferential matrix
